Find & Apply For Utility Line Technician Jobs In Rockdale, Georgia
Utility Line Technicians in Rockdale, Georgia are responsible for installing, repairing, and maintaining utility lines such as electrical, telecommunications, and cable. They perform tasks like climbing poles, operating bucket trucks, and using various tools to ensure proper functioning of utility systems. This job requires physical strength, technical skills, and safety awareness. Below you can find different Utility Line Technician positions in Rockdale, Georgia.

Salary Information & Job Trends In this Region
Utility Line Technicians in Rockdale, Georgia play a crucial role in maintaining and repairing the infrastructure that delivers essential services to residents and businesses in the area. - Entry-level Utility Line Technician salaries range from $30,000 to $40,000 per year - Mid-career Line Mechanic salaries range from $40,000 to $55,000 per year - Senior-level Utility Line Supervisor salaries range from $55,000 to $70,000 per year The history of Utility Line Technicians in Rockdale, Georgia can be traced back to the early days of electrification and the establishment of utility companies to provide power to homes and businesses. Over time, the job has evolved to include not only electrical work but also the maintenance of water and sewer lines. In recent years, Utility Line Technicians in Rockdale, Georgia have seen significant changes in their work due to advancements in technology and the increasing focus on renewable energy sources. This has led to the need for additional training and skills development to keep up with the latest industry standards and practices. Current trends in the field of Utility Line Technicians in Rockdale, Georgia include the adoption of smart grid technology, which allows for more efficient monitoring and management of utility systems. Additionally, there is a growing emphasis on safety protocols and environmental sustainability in all aspects of the job.
